Full job description

Company Overview
Oxford College of Arts, Business and Technology is a dynamic post-secondary institution dedicated to providing career-focused training in high-demand professions. We are committed to empowering our students with the skills and confidence needed to succeed in their chosen fields.

Job Overview
We are seeking a passionate and energetic Makeup Artist Program Instructor to teach our Advanced Makeup Artistry program. In this role, you will inspire aspiring makeup artists by sharing your expertise, guiding practical applications, and fostering a creative learning environment. Your enthusiasm and professionalism will help students develop their skills and confidence in the beauty industry.

Duties

  • Deliver engaging instruction on makeup application techniques, including bridal, party, HD/TV, runway, theatre, and airbrush, colour theory, anatomy, infection control, and skincare fundamentals
  • Demonstrate professional makeup artistry skills including eyelash extensions, brow mapping, and basic special event hair styling
  • Provide personalized feedback and support to students during practical exercises
  • Incorporate photography and retail sales strategies into lessons to enhance student understanding of client presentation and upselling techniques
  • Maintain a clean, sanitized workspace adhering to industry standards for sanitation and safety
  • Assist students with portfolio development and interview preparation for beauty industry careers
  • Foster a positive, motivating classroom environment that encourages creativity and professional growth

Requirements

  • Proven experience as a professional makeup artist with expertise in makeup applications, hair styling, eyelash extensions, and brow mapping
  • Strong knowledge of color theory, skincare practices, and sanitation standards within the beauty industry
  • Excellent communication skills with the ability to teach complex concepts clearly and confidently
  • Prior experience in cosmetology or related fields preferred; certification or licensing is a plus
  • Ability to demonstrate customer service excellence and maintain professionalism at all times
  • Knowledge of photography techniques for portfolio creation
  • Experience in retail sales or upselling within a beauty setting
